Rightmove is a Milton Keynes company founded in 2000 that operates the dominant property portal in the United Kingdom. Estate agents pay to list homes on a site that receives the great majority of British property search traffic. The company is a member of the FTSE 100 and runs data and valuation products alongside its listings.

Role:Application Analyst  

Location:Milton Keynes - (Hybrid, 2 days per week in the office)  

Reporting to: Senior Application Analyst  

The role

The Product Development team plays a pivotal role in delivering the overall digital experience for customers, consumers and colleagues underpinning the Rightmove business. We recognise that to deliver the best products and features for our consumers, customers and colleagues, we need to work effectively as a healthy, high-performing team. We work collaboratively across a mix of product and centralised teams, together working towards Rightmove’s strategy.

The Application Analyst role sits within one of our Internal Product Teams, providing digital solutions to Rightmove’s internal teams. The role is an important part of one of our Scrum product teams, working alongside the Product Manager, Software Engineers and QA Engineers to understand business challenges, shape requirements, design solutions and support delivery.

The Application Analyst will deliver solutions through the configuration and improvement of business applications, whether third-party or developed by Rightmove, as well as low-code solutions that meet the needs of Rightmove’s users and the wider business.

The role will also involve working closely with end users and stakeholders to understand how processes work today, where the pain points are, and what needs to change to deliver the right outcome.

The Application Analyst role reports to the Senior Application Analyst and works closely with other Application Analysts, Platform Engineers, Product Manager, Architects and Operations team members.

A typical week as an Application Analyst might involve:  

  • Working with end users and stakeholders to understand current processes, pain points, requirements and expected outcomes. 
  • Mapping processes and identifying opportunities to simplify ways of working, improve data quality or make better use of technology. 
  • Building practical solutions using low-code platforms, including applications, workflows and automations. 
  • Customising and improving third-party systems to better support business processes and user needs. 
  • Using SQL to query, analyse and support changes to data across Rightmove’s business applications. 
  • Using platforms such as UiPath to automate manual or repetitive processes across the organisation. 
  • Collaborating with Product Manager, Software Engineers and QA Engineers to agree the best approach to solving business problems. 
  • Sharing progress regularly with the product team and end users, using feedback to shape and improve solutions as they develop. 
  • Supporting testing activity across the team, including validating changes, helping meet sprint commitments and ensuring solutions are fit for purpose.

What you’ll bring to the role  

Essential  

  • A background in customising and enhancing third-party systems, such as ERP, Legal or HRIS platforms. 
  • Intermediate to advanced skills in tools such as Microsoft Excel, Access or similar business applications. 
  • A working level of understanding of SQL, including querying, interpreting and working with data. 
  • Experience learning how a software platform works and using that knowledge to deliver change. 
  • Experience improving internal processes and driving operational efficiency. 
  • An understanding of BPMN or similar process-mapping approaches, with the ability to design and implement workflows that improve business processes. 
  • Experience working with end users to understand current processes, pain points, requirements and expected outcomes. 
  • The ability to break down ambiguous business problems into clear options, actions and delivery requirements. 
  • Experience using collaboration and delivery tools such as Confluence, Jira or similar. 
  • Experience working in an Agile or Scrum team. 

Desirable  

  • Experience translating user needs into clear tickets, acceptance criteria, process notes or configuration requirements for a wider delivery team. 
  • Confidence facilitating conversations with stakeholders to agree scope, priorities and trade-offs. 
  • Experience building or configuring low-code solutions using platforms such as Microsoft Power Platform, Copilot Studio or similar.
